Handover: stale-cache postmortem on Quillbeam's pricing service. Root cause: TTL never refreshed after the failover in the Drossel cluster. Fix shipped; invalidation now keyed on upstream version. Marek owns the follow-up alert. Dashboards look clean for 48h. For the sync, note we bumped eviction thresholds and pinned replica counts. Current service configuration values are as follows.

config for fajop-bahop:
[sorion]
port = 3306
region = west-1
host = sorion.merlaqforge.example
team = wenael
timeout_ms = 500
retries = 3

## Break-Glass Access: Glyphcart Font Vendoring

If the Glyphcart pipeline fails while vendoring licensed third-party fonts, support may invoke break-glass access to the font archive. Confirm the outage with a second teammate first, and log the incident in the Quillbrook tracker. Then unlock the sealed archive mirror using the recovery passphrase below.

vault phrase of kajef-tafog = wenox-briix

### Cold Storage Archiving

The Frostbin API moves buckets older than 180 days into archive tier. Call `POST /archive` with the bucket name; status is async and polled via `GET /jobs`. All requests require the internal Frostbin service key, shown on the next line.

app token of tagug-hahaf = kto2_9v

# Environment variables — Clueforge

For the weekly eng sync: Clueforge (our crossword generator) reads all config from `.env`. Key vars: CLUE_MODEL (ranking model name), GRID_PRESET (daily/mini/mega), WORDBANK_URL (internal dictionary service), and GEN_TIMEOUT_MS (kill slow grids, default 8000). Changes require a restart; there is no hot reload and there never will be, per the decision from the March sync. One outstanding item: the dictionary service now enforces auth, so every environment needs the service credential set on the next line.

vault entry, fadup-tagag: RELAY_SECRET8=2fd92179

## Further Reading

Portionly is our recipe-scaling calculator service. It handles unit conversion, rounding rules for awkward quantities, and yield adjustments for pan sizes. Before the sync, skim the rounding-policy doc — most bug reports trace back to fraction handling, not scaling math. The ingredient-density table is maintained separately and updated quarterly. Architecture notes, rounding policy, and the density table are all collected on the internal page below.

runbook for tagug-hafog: https://jira.lumiclabs.internal/projects/pages/pages/9773c0d8